MINOR (18 Semester Hours)

One eighteen (18) hour minor is required for this degree program.

A business administration minor is highly recommended for those students that wish to pursue a concentration in the sub discipline of Land Surveying. Computer science, mathematics, physics, geography, and environmental science are examples of other complementary minors to the field of geomatics.

Students wishing to pursue advanced degrees in Geomatics are advised to substitute PHY 2262 and 2263 for PHY 2252 and 2253, and to select a minor in mathematics or computer science to be competitive in graduate school.

1GEM 2220 is a prerequisite for all Geomatics Courses with the exception of GEM 1100/L110 Computer-Aided Drafting, GEM 3366/L366 Photogrammetry and Remote Sensing, and GEM 3390/L390 Introduction to Geographic Information Systems (GIS).

2GEM 3309 Land Parcel Administration and Law is a prerequisite for GEM 3310 Land Survey Practice.

3GEM 3379 Introduction to Least Squares Adjustment is a prerequisite for GEM 3370/L370 Geodesy and Geodetics.

4MTH 1125 Calculus I is a prerequisite for GEM 3379 Introduction to Least Squares Adjustment..

5GEM 1100/L110 Computer-Aided Drafting or facility in a CAD software program is a prerequisite for GEM L309 Land Parcel Administration and Law Lab, GEM L405 Route and Construction Surveying Lab, and GEM L407 Subdivision Design Practice Lab. It is highly recommended for GEM 3330/L330 Advanced Measurement Analysis and GEM 4409/L409 Hydrology.
